Understanding Apple Cider Vinegar

Apple cider vinegar is a type of vinegar made from fermented apple juice. It contains acetic acid, which is the main active ingredient responsible for its health benefits. ACV is often used in cooking, as a salad dressing, or as a natural household cleaner. Its popularity as a weight loss aid stems from its potential to boost metabolism, reduce appetite, and improve digestion.

Science Behind ACV and Weight Loss

Several studies have investigated the effects of ACV on weight loss. One study published in the “Journal of Functional Foods” found that participants who consumed ACV before meals experienced reduced body weight, waist circumference, and triglyceride levels compared to those who did not. Another study published in the “British Journal of Nutrition” showed that ACV can increase satiety and reduce calorie intake.

The acetic acid in ACV may play a role in weight loss by influencing the body’s metabolism. It has been found to increase the production of certain enzymes that break down fats, leading to improved fat metabolism. Additionally, ACV can help regulate blood sugar levels, which is crucial for preventing weight gain and managing obesity.

How to Use ACV for Weight Loss

If you’re considering using ACV for weight loss, it’s important to know how to incorporate it into your diet safely. Here are some tips:

1. Dilute ACV: Never consume ACV undiluted, as it can be harmful to your throat and digestive system. Mix one to two tablespoons of ACV with eight ounces of water and a little honey or lemon juice for flavor.
2. Take it before meals: Drinking ACV before meals can help reduce appetite and improve digestion.
3. Limit consumption: While ACV can be beneficial, it’s not a magic solution for weight loss. It should be used as part of a balanced diet and regular exercise routine.
4. Consult a healthcare professional: Before starting any new weight loss regimen, it’s always a good idea to consult with a healthcare professional to ensure it’s safe and appropriate for your individual health needs.
